JFreeChart1.0.13 develop guide + demo
**JFreeChart 1.0.13 开发指南及示例详解** JFreeChart 是一个流行的开源 Java 图形库,用于生成高质量的图表。它提供了丰富的图表类型,包括饼图、柱状图、线图、散点图、面积图等,广泛应用于报表、数据分析、监控系统等领域。在JFreeChart 1.0.13版本中,开发者可以享受到更加稳定和功能强大的图表绘制能力。 `jfreechart-1.0.13-developer-guide.pdf` 是官方提供的开发指南,对于想要深入了解 JFreeChart 的开发者来说,这是一个必不可少的资源。该文档详细介绍了如何创建和定制各种图表,涵盖了以下核心知识点: 1. **图表类型**:指南会讲解如何创建不同类型的图表,如饼图(Pie Chart)、柱状图(Bar Chart)、线图(Line Chart)、散点图(Scatter Plot)和面积图(Area Chart)等。 2. **数据模型**:JFreeChart 使用 CategoryDataset 和 TimeSeriesDataset 来存储和管理图表数据,理解这些数据模型是创建动态和复杂图表的基础。 3. **图表组件**:指南会介绍如何添加图例(Legend)、标题(Title)、网格线(GridLines)等元素,以及自定义它们的样式和位置。 4. **定制图表**:通过调整颜色、字体、边框、填充等属性,开发者可以实现高度自定义的图表外观。指南会讲解如何使用 Paint、Stroke 和 Shape 类来完成这一过程。 5. **图例处理**:JFreeChart 提供了灵活的图例处理机制,包括图例的布局、字体、颜色等,开发者可以根据需求进行调整。 6. **绘图框架**:JFreeChart 可以与 Swing 和 JavaFX 集成,提供在 GUI 应用中嵌入图表的方法。 7. **高级功能**:如动态更新图表、导出图表为图像文件(如 PNG、JPEG 或 PDF)以及打印图表等高级功能也会在指南中详细阐述。 `demo` 文件夹可能包含了一些示例代码,这些代码通常展示了如何在实际项目中应用 JFreeChart。通过运行和分析这些示例,开发者可以快速掌握基本用法并学习到实用技巧。 `JFreeChart+developer+guide+Source+code` 文件可能包含了指南中的源码,这对于理解 JFreeChart 的内部工作原理以及如何实现特定功能非常有帮助。源码阅读可以帮助开发者深入理解类和方法的用途,以及如何在自己的项目中有效地利用它们。 JFreeChart 1.0.13 开发指南和示例为开发者提供了全面的参考资料,无论你是初次接触 JFreeChart 还是有经验的使用者,都能从中获得宝贵的知识和实践指导。通过深入学习和实践,你可以轻松地在你的 Java 应用中创建出专业、美观的图表。
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- Super2019xxxx2019-08-01好,还好。谢谢
- rikenhin2016-11-09JFreeChart用了都说好。
- qq_370624102016-12-16谢谢,好用
- htchtchtc2018-11-22谢谢,非常好用
- MSaro_2017-03-14感谢分享了。
- 粉丝: 113
- 资源: 42
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Spring Cloud商城项目专栏 049 支付
- sensors-18-03721.pdf
- Facebook.apk
- 推荐一款JTools的call-this-method插件
- json的合法基色来自红包东i请各位
- 项目采用YOLO V4算法模型进行目标检测,使用Deep SORT目标跟踪算法 .zip
- 针对实时视频流和静态图像实现的对象检测和跟踪算法 .zip
- 部署 yolox 算法使用 deepstream.zip
- 基于webmagic、springboot和mybatis的MagicToe Java爬虫设计源码
- 通过实时流协议 (RTSP) 使用 Yolo、OpenCV 和 Python 进行深度学习的对象检测.zip